>>In the middlegame at 30s/move it reaches ply depth 7 to 8 on my overclocked
>>Palm. On a non-overclocked Palm, it would be one ply less.
>>
>>But who would use a non-overclocked Palm, when it is so easy and harmless to
>>accelerate it???
